The poster/flyer says:

Have you had a cough for 3 weeks or more?

If you have had a cough for 3 weeks or more, speak to your doctor.

It is probably nothing serious but it could be a warning sign for cancer.

Do not ignore it. If it is cancer, finding it early makes it easier to treat.

Speak to your doctor, they will want to see you.
